Best Buy
Established in 1966 as Sound of Music, Best Buy is now an American multinational retailer of consumer electronics. The company sells a wide range of products, including televisions, home theatre systems, computers, laptops, cameras, smartphones, video games and wearable tech. The company also provides various services, such as in-store pickup and delivery and the policy of free returns. Best Buy is known for its seasonal sales, such as Black Friday and Back to School. Discounts of up to 60% are offered.
The online store of the company offers a wide selection of items and a user-friendly shopping experience. Its top deals section has offerings like AirPods, MacBooks and gaming consoles and accessories. Refurbished and open-box items are also offered at a discounted price. The site also offers a tool to help shoppers to find the lowest price and a price match guarantee is provided for identical items in stock.
The Best Buy app is a great way to save more money. It provides special alerts about deals and sales that might not be advertised in the stores. The app includes a Deal of the Day as well as a Best Buy Outlet that offers clearance items, open-box, refurbished, and used items. Customers can also check their order's status on the app and get in touch with customer service.
Best Buy offers many other ways for its TotalTech customers to save money. The program is a rewards system that lets members earn points for purchasing furniture, appliances, technology and even food items. This could save them money and earn them free gifts. The company offers a range of coupons and discounts that can be found on its website under the Top Deals and Deal of the Day sections.

Another option for buying electronics is Best Buy's in-store trade-in program. The company accepts all kinds of devices from cameras to laptops and video games. The company also pays in cash or store credit, a bonus if you plan to use your device for a new purchase. Other retailers across the country, like GameStop and Verizon Wireless, will also accept old devices for credit. However, if you're not interested in obtaining store credit or simply do not have the time to deal with the hassle of selling your device you might want to consider a trade-in service such as Swappa instead.
